1,080 Alerts Received for Election-Related Violations during This Campaign - Minister
1,080 Alerts Received for Election-Related Violations during This Campaign - Minister
Interior Minister Kalin Stoyanov (right) and Interior Ministry Secretary General Zhivko Kolev, Sofia, October 27, 2023 (BTA Photo)

A total of 1,080 alerts for election violations have been received during this campaign, Interior Minister Kalin Stoyanov said at a news briefing on Friday. The largest number were in the regions of Burgas, Varna, Montana, Vratsa and Sofia.

He said that for the first time law-enforcers are using actively geographic information systems as a tool to handle alerts in real time. 

There has been a large number of alerts of various violations of electoral law, including illegal campaigning and destruction of property, the Minister said. He said that there were 431 alerts for election-related irregularities during the campaign for the October 2019 local elections. The increase is nearly three times, Stoyanov added. 

The number of pre-trial proceedings that have been opened is 142, with 124 for violation of political rights. In the 2019 campaign, the pre-trial proceedings were only 44.

People have become much more active in reporting possible irregularities, said the Interior Ministry Secretary General, Zhivko Kotsev. 

The schemes for exercising unwarranted influence on voters are well-known: they are promised jobs, to have their debts forgiven, to get cheap firewood in exchange for their votes, the Interior Ministry's Secretary General explained. He said specialized police operations are being carried out daily to curb vote-buying.

Some 15,500 Interior Ministry personnel will take care of security during voting day.
